Overview of the Snaefellsnes Peninsula

While exploring Iceland, travelers often overlook the Snaefellsnes Peninsula, yet this region is a treasure trove of natural beauty and cultural history.
Known as "Iceland in Miniature," it boasts diverse landscapes, from stunning coastlines to volcanic craters. The peninsula’s centerpiece, Snæfellsjökull glacier, is a dormant volcano steeped in folklore.
Quaint fishing villages dot the area, offering insights into traditional Icelandic life. Visitors can witness dramatic cliffs, lush valleys, and unique geological formations.
With its rich history and breathtaking scenery, Snaefellsnes Peninsula offers an unforgettable experience, inviting travelers to enjoy Iceland’s natural wonders and vibrant culture.

Pickup and Drop-off Logistics

For those planning to join the Snaefellsnes and Kirkjufell Tour, convenient pickup and drop-off logistics are essential to ensure a smooth start to the adventure.
Travelers should note that pickups occur at designated locations, including 22 Hill Hótel, Arctic Comfort Hótel, and BSÍ Bus Terminal, rather than city center hotels or private Airbnbs. This streamlined process minimizes delays and maximizes enjoyment.
The tour departs at 08:00 am, allowing ample time to explore Iceland’s stunning landscapes.
After a full day of sightseeing, drop-off at the same locations ensures travelers return easily and efficiently to Reykjavik.

Customer Reviews and Experiences

How do travelers feel about their experience on the Snaefellsnes and Kirkjufell Tour?
Overall, reviews highlight a memorable journey, with an average rating of 4.2 from 34 participants. Many praise the stunning landscapes, exceptional guide performances, and unique lunch spots.
Travelers often mention the perfect weather enhancing their adventure. However, some faced scheduling issues due to last-minute cancellations, which dampened their experience.
A few suggest improvements, like providing blankets on buses for emergencies. Despite the minor setbacks, the majority left with cherished memories, eager to recommend the tour to others exploring Iceland’s breathtaking scenery.
